        Don’t assume you can just change a player from left side to right side. Not saying it can’t be done but most players favor a certain shoulder when they tackle and most have a natural left to right pass or right to left pass. Joey uses his left palm to palm players off and holds the ball in his right arm. Could not do this if he was playing on the left. He would need to start carrying in left arm and palming with his right. An unnatural movement for him. Keary will just have to develop an understanding with the new left centre. Moving Joey is not on the cards. (Unless it’s to hooker of course)
